    Watched some of the Rumble PPV... While the WWE title match was quite good (maybe not as good as hyped but still excellent) and the Rumble match was fun and a big improvement over last year's, I was most impressed by the opener. While it's not necessarily something epic enough that it should/will get MOTY consideration 10-11 months from now, it was really an excellent match. It was reminiscent of a MX-R&R match where everything would hit on all cylinders plus they'd break out a bunch of creative spots and twists on the tag team formula. I loved the work on Hardy's jaw, and the creative stuff I mentioned was fun without being cutesy or overly contrived. Of note: - The Hardys trying their legdrop/splash combo, only for Nitro to get his knees up and knock the wind out of Jeff while still eating the legdrop and setting up a double KO. - Nitro countering Poetry In Motion by diving low and Oklahoma Rolling Matt. - Matt hitting the Twist Of Fate on Nitro to set him up for Jeff's Swanton, only for Mercury to tackle him out of the ring before he can tag out. Jeff tags himself in mid-tackle and hits the Swanton anyway for the pin. Well worth going out of your way to see.
